sql >> Databáze >  >> NoSQL >> MongoDB

vytvoření jiné databáze pro každou kolekci v MongoDB 2.2

Zamykání má omezení klíče a to je local databáze. Tato databáze obsahuje oplog kolekce, která se používá pro replikaci.

Pokud běžíte v produkci, měli byste používat sady replik. Pokud používáte sady replik, musíte si být vědomi efektu zámku zápisu na tuto databázi.

Rozdělení vašich 10 sbírek do 10 DB je zbytečné, pokud všechny blokují čekání na oplog .

Než uděláte velký krok k přepsání, ujistěte se, že oplog nezpůsobí problémy.

Uvědomte si také, že MongoDB implementuje zabezpečení na úrovni DB. Pokud používáte nějaké funkce zabezpečení, vytváříte nyní další databáze k zabezpečení.



  1. Co by mohlo způsobit chybu zničení topologie při volání db.destroyDatabase s node.js mongodb native?

  2. MongoDB – Získejte nejnovější nenulovou hodnotu pole z dokumentů s časovým razítkem

  3. Jak mohu zakázat zprávy protokolu MongoDB v konzole?

  4. Jarní data:Jedinečné pole v dokumentu MongoDB